Gum disease is an infection of the tissues that surround and support your teeth. Periodontal disease and diabetes are thought to affect each other, and the prevalence and severity of periodontal disease are higher in patients with diabetes, compared to healthy persons.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ention and American Academy of Periodontology, the prevalence of moderate and severe periodontitis are estimated at 30 percent and 8.5 percent, respectively, among adults. Also referred to as periodontal disease, gum disease is caused by plaque, the sticky film of bacteria that is constantly forming on our teeth. Because gum disease is usually painless, you may not know you have it. To determine whether you have periodontitis and how severe it is, your dentist may: Review your medical history to identify any factors that could be contributing to your symptoms, such as smoking or taking certain medications that cause dry mouth.
